En Hot Sauce and Panko, te damos la bienvenida a un pequeño rincón de San Francisco donde la cocina coreano-americana reconfortante cobra vida. Sumérgete en nuestros deliciosos sándwiches de waffle y alitas crujientes, mientras exploras una colección increíble de más de 300 salsas picantes para personalizar tu experiencia. ¡Te esperamos para compartir sabores únicos y momentos inolvidables!

Hot Sauce and Panko is a popular spot known for its crispy, flavorful chicken wings with a wide variety of sauces. The garlic soy maple and old bay flavors are highly recommended. It's a no-frills, takeout-only place with easy online ordering.

These looked so good in pics I had to try it! We door-dashed it as it is a to-go place. Wings were $8 for 6 wings of each flavor so price was reasonable. 1. Fire wings (Buldak) 2. Mango habanero 3. Panko The fire wings were my favorite, they were soo spicy yet flavorful, def keep water by your side before starting to have them! I’d say mango habanero was really good too, I think best way to describe it is it tasted exactly like Wingstop, which has a perfect balance of sweet and spicy. I was really thrown off by the panko wings since I usually don’t like dry wings but they were so crispy and the panko sauce with them was the perfect compliment. Definitely coming back here to try more flavors!
fish + chips, tenders + fries, lemon pepper, and korean wings were all FANTASTIC. 10/10 5 stars. everything was cooked so well, hot, fresh, and flavorful. hands down the best wings and tenders in SF.
This is a great hole in the wall to go eatery. Placed an order online during lunch and it was ready when I got there. There is only a door for pickup and no inside seating. Waffles were made fresh and as you see they give you butter and enough syrup for it. Waffles were buttery and flavorful. The wings were a perfect match. Chris’s salty and sweet wings had me wanting more. Make sure to call or order online first or you will most likely be waiting in line to order.
Easy online ordering, crispy crunchy delicious wings, fun flavors and affordable. Satay is BOMB. I would skip Chris’s and get more Lemon Pepper. Jerk wasn’t my fav, it was a bit too Christmas tasting for me and no heat. Slaw was really sweet if you like that… Want to perfect my order and make my way through all the flavors 😊
I love a no frills all attention on the food type of spot and thats exactly what I found at Hot Sauce and Panko while traveling through SF. The chicken wings were crispy + delicious and the waffle was buttery + fluffy. The next time I'm in the area I'd easily go out of my way to grab a bite there again.
Overall, the wings at Hot Sauce and Panko are very solid. The flavors are great, but I’d personally prefer them a bit hotter. The beer was definitely my favorite—smooth and refreshing. I also tried the Korean and Al Pastor flavors. The Korean was flavorful, but the Al Pastor didn’t quite hit the mark for me. Still, the wings themselves were crispy and juicy, and I’d definitely recommend them!
These are the best wings in the entire city. It's the only chicken wing shop that I think about. I am forever grateful that their prices are SO reasonable for the amazing quality. There are so many flavors to choose from but my favorite one is the Panko. There's no sit down area so I think that's how they keep operation costs lower. It's best to book it home to keep the wings fresh. You either order online or at the counter that blocks the door. There is absolutely no parking around there so good luck. I felt back for double parking in front of some person's driveway for pickup. I'm sure other people do that too for a 30 second pickup so I'm glad they are chill about it.
Chicken wings at their best... A simple food staple can only get this much flavorful, diverse, colorful and fun with variety of sauces. Not a big waffle person so i did not try waffles but they look great in other patrons baskets. Also they have fried chicken sandwich in brioche bun. Also if you are looking for some interesting hot sauce to purchase this place offers probably the best selection in the city.
This was the first time I’ve ever eaten from here and let me tell you, it did not disappoint. We ordered garlic soy maple, KFC, garlic bacon parm, old bay siracha Caramel, and lemon pepper. All of them were delicious but the soy garlic maple and old bay ones blew me out of the water. The garlic parm ones were highly anticipated but a tad bland in my opinion. Overall if you love wings, you’ll enjoy this place.
Duuuudeeee these wings were incredible!!! I got here at the end of the night right before closing on a Friday, ordered 3 different flavors of wings (the middle eastern inspired one, peppery bbq (Chris’s?), and hot honey spice, and even after over an hour walk home and slowly becoming cold, these still were some of the best wings I’ve had yet. 10/10, loved every bit. The middle-eastern spice ones were phenomenal, highly recommend!

The chicken was really crunchy and garlic soy flavor was great. About $9 for 5 wings You can save time by ordering online but either way the wait seems to be short. They have a window for ordering, no sit-down.
